Flezr is a NoCode website creation tool that enables users to build dynamic, data-driven sites using Google Sheets or Supabase as data sources. It features customizable dynamic cards, built-in blocks, responsive design, programmatic SEO, search and filter functionalities, and allows for embedding custom code and third-party applications. Individuals may choose Flezr for its ease of use and user-friendly interface, its capability to swiftly create thousands of webpages without coding, and its scalable solutions suitable for businesses and agencies aiming to develop directories, property listings, job boards, and tourism websites, among others. The platform is crafted to quickly turn ideas into reality, making it perfect for those lacking technical skills who wish to manage and showcase data online efficiently.

Supernormal is an AI-driven platform designed to expedite the process of writing meeting notes. It records both the transcript and video of the meetings and then automatically distributes the notes to attendees. The platform offers multilingual transcription capabilities and integrates with Slack and Google. Additionally, it includes features like a screen recorder and voice recorder to assist users in capturing their meetings.
Kerplunk is a video interviewing platform powered by AI that simplifies the hiring process by carrying out automated, structured interviews with candidates. It serves as a tool for pre-screening job seekers, enabling employers to efficiently and consistently evaluate a large pool of candidates without requiring direct human participation in the early phases. Individuals may choose to utilize Kerplunk to save time and resources during recruitment, diminish biases by offering a standardized interview experience, and promote a data-driven method for candidate assessment, potentially resulting in improved hiring outcomes.
